Flight Scheduling Officer

Reporting to the Flight Operations Team Leader, the incumbent will have a key role in preparing trip itineraries for
flight crews, while coordinating all the necessary logistics that are associated with a trip.

Main Responsibilities
 Coordinating domestic and international flights.
 Preparing all documentation for flights e.g. pre-flight brief, notams, navigation logs.
 Submitting of ATC flight plans.
 Co-ordinating, submitting and disseminating of flight clearances for domestic and international flights.

 Co-ordinating and planning of crew and aircraft.
 Maintaining of all administration and operations records.
 Ensuring aircrew and engineer’s licence are up to date.
 Monitoring and maintaining crew flights and liaison with the chief pilot on duty times.
 Ensuring Aircraft documentation and maintenance due dates are up to date.
 Ensuring Training Organisation documents are up to date giving sufficient notice of expiry dates.
 Ensuring Maintenance Organisation documents are up to date.
 Oversee operations and reconciliations of invoices pertaining to landing and navigation fees and fuel uplift.
 Ensuring that post flight documents are returned and correctly recorded and filed.
